What Types of Joints Are Considered Best for Chair Legs?

The best joints to use for chair legs include a variety of techniques that ensure stability and durability.

  • Dowel Joint: Dowels are cylindrical rods that are inserted into matching holes in two pieces of wood. This joint provides a strong hold and is often used in furniture making because it can be concealed and does not require metal fasteners, allowing for a cleaner appearance.
  • Mortise and Tenon Joint: This joint consists of a protruding tenon on one piece that fits snugly into a mortise cut into another piece of wood. Mortise and tenon joints are incredibly strong and are frequently used in high-quality furniture, as they allow for a tight connection that can withstand significant stress.
  • In a lap joint, two pieces of wood are joined by overlapping each other, with a portion of each piece removed to create a flat surface for bonding. This type of joint is simple to create and provides good surface area for gluing but may require additional reinforcement for heavy loads.
  • A biscuit joint involves cutting a slot in both pieces of wood and inserting a thin, oval-shaped piece of compressed wood, known as a biscuit, into the slots. This joint helps to align the pieces and adds strength when glued, making it a popular choice for quick assembly.

  • A corner bracket joint involves using metal brackets to reinforce the connection at the corners of chair legs. This joint offers exceptional stability and supports the structural integrity of the chair, especially when subjected to weight and movement.

How Does a Mortise and Tenon Joint Enhance Chair Strength?

The mortise and tenon joint is one of the best joints to use for chair legs due to its strength and stability.

  • Interlocking Design: The mortise and tenon joint features a tenon, a protruding piece, fitting snugly into a mortise, a cavity cut into the opposite piece. This interlocking design creates a strong bond, allowing for greater resistance to the forces that occur when weight is applied to a chair.
  • Increased Surface Area: The joint’s design provides a larger surface area for glue application, which enhances the overall strength of the connection. This added surface area helps distribute weight more evenly across the joint, reducing the likelihood of failure under stress.
  • Durability and Longevity: Mortise and tenon joints are known for their durability, especially when crafted from hardwoods. This durability ensures that the chair maintains its structural integrity over time, making it a reliable choice for both everyday use and heirloom-quality furniture.
  • Ease of Repair: Should a mortise and tenon joint weaken or become damaged, it can often be repaired without complete disassembly of the chair. This ease of access allows for straightforward maintenance, prolonging the life of the chair while preserving its original craftsmanship.

Why Is a Dowel Joint Preferred by Many Woodworkers for Chair Assembly?

A dowel joint is preferred by many woodworkers for chair assembly because it offers a strong, precise, and aesthetically pleasing connection between parts without the need for visible fasteners.

According to research by the Woodworkers Guild of America, dowel joints provide superior alignment and stability compared to other joint types. The tight fit of the dowel in the drilled holes ensures accurate assembly, which is crucial for the structural integrity of furniture like chairs that must withstand weight and stress over time.

The underlying mechanism of a dowel joint’s effectiveness lies in the surface area and the distribution of forces. When a dowel is inserted into the corresponding hole, it creates a mechanical bond that increases the joint’s surface area, thereby enhancing its strength. This type of joint also allows for greater resistance against shear forces, which are particularly relevant in the leg-to-seat connections of chairs. Additionally, the dowel joint can be reinforced with adhesives, further increasing its load-bearing capacity and longevity, making it an ideal choice for durable furniture construction.

What Are the Key Benefits of Using a Lap Joint in Chair Construction?

The key benefits of using a lap joint in chair construction include enhanced stability, ease of assembly, and aesthetic appeal.

  • Enhanced Stability: Lap joints provide a large surface area for glue, which creates a strong bond between the chair leg and the seat or support structure. This increased surface contact helps distribute weight evenly, making the chair more stable and reducing the likelihood of wobbling.
  • Ease of Assembly: The design of lap joints allows for straightforward assembly, as the interlocking nature means that parts can be easily aligned and secured. This can save time in the construction process, making it an efficient choice for both amateur and professional woodworkers.
  • Aesthetic Appeal: When executed properly, lap joints can offer a clean and attractive look, as they can be hidden or integrated into the design of the chair. This feature allows for a seamless appearance, which can enhance the overall aesthetic of the furniture piece.
  • Versatility: Lap joints can be used in various orientations and applications within chair construction, making them versatile for different designs and styles. Whether used in traditional or modern chairs, they can adapt to various design requirements while still maintaining structural integrity.
  • Resistance to Shear Forces: The design of lap joints helps them resist shear forces better than some other joint types, such as butt joints. This characteristic is particularly important in the legs of chairs, which must withstand the forces exerted by users sitting and shifting their weight.

How Do Different Wood Materials Impact Joint Selection?

The choice of wood materials significantly influences the selection of joints for chair legs due to factors such as strength, flexibility, and aesthetics.

  • Hardwood: Hardwoods like oak and maple are dense and strong, making them ideal for joints that require durability and resistance to wear. The best joints for hardwood chair legs include mortise and tenon joints, which provide a strong mechanical connection, and dovetail joints, known for their resistance to pulling apart.
  • Softwood: Softwoods such as pine and cedar are lighter and easier to work with but may not provide the same level of strength as hardwoods. For softwood chair legs, simpler joints like butt joints or lap joints are often used, as they are easier to cut and assemble, though they may require additional reinforcement like screws or brackets for added stability.
  • Plywood: Plywood offers a combination of strength and flexibility, making it suitable for a variety of joint types, particularly in modern furniture design. Joints such as pocket holes and dowel joints are effective with plywood, as they allow for strong connections while minimizing the risk of splitting the layers.
  • Engineered Wood: Engineered woods, like MDF or particleboard, are often used in budget furniture and are designed for uniformity and stability. Joint options for engineered wood include biscuit joints and cam lock joints, which can effectively join pieces without relying on the natural grain structure, which may be less consistent in these materials.
  • Exotic Woods: Exotic woods such as teak or mahogany are prized for their beauty and unique grain patterns but can be more challenging to work with due to their density and cost. For these types of wood, joints like the bridle joint or half-lap joint are often chosen, as they not only provide strong connections but also allow the stunning wood grain to remain visible.

What Weight and Use Considerations Should Be Taken into Account?

When it comes to selecting the best joints for chair legs, considering weight and usage is crucial for durability and stability. Factors to evaluate include:

  • Weight Capacity: Understand the expected load on the chair. For a dining chair that supports regular use, select joints that can bear at least 250 to 300 pounds. For lighter, decorative chairs, simpler joints may suffice.

  • Frequency of Use: High-traffic chairs in homes or commercial settings require stronger joints. Mortise and tenon joints are ideal for daily use, while dowel joints can work well for occasional chairs.

  • Material Type: The choice of wood or composite greatly influences joint effectiveness. Hardwoods like oak or maple pair best with robust joints, while softer woods may require additional support to withstand stress.

  • Design and Aesthetics: The joint should not only serve practical functions but also align with the chair’s aesthetic. Hidden joints, like pocket holes, maintain visual appeal without compromising strength.

  • Environmental Factors: If the chair is used outdoors or in humid environments, consider joints that withstand moisture and potential warping of the wood.

Selecting the right joints based on these considerations will lead to functional, reliable chair legs tailored to specific needs.

What Best Practices Should Be Followed When Using Joints in Chair Leg Construction?

When constructing chair legs, choosing the right joints is crucial for stability and longevity.

  • Mortise and Tenon Joint: This traditional joint is renowned for its strength and durability, making it ideal for chair leg construction. The tenon, a protruding piece, fits into a mortise, a corresponding cavity in the adjoining piece, providing a secure connection that can withstand heavy loads.
  • Dowel Joint: Doweling involves inserting wooden dowels into corresponding holes in two pieces of wood to create a strong bond. It is a popular choice for chair legs due to its simplicity and effectiveness, allowing for precise alignment and a clean finish without visible hardware.
  • Lapped Joint: In a lapped joint, two pieces of wood overlap each other, providing a large gluing surface that enhances strength. This joint is beneficial for chair legs as it can distribute stress evenly, making it less likely to fail under pressure.
  • Bridle Joint: This joint features a slot cut into one piece that allows another piece to fit through, creating a strong and stable connection. It is particularly effective for chair legs as it can provide additional surface area for glue and is visually appealing when finished.
  • Pocket Hole Joint: This modern method involves drilling an angled hole into one piece to join it with screws to another. It is favored for its ease of assembly and the ability to create strong joints without visible fasteners, making it a good choice for chair leg construction.

What Common Mistakes Should Be Avoided When Selecting Joints for Chair Legs?

When selecting joints for chair legs, it’s essential to avoid common mistakes to ensure stability and durability.

  • Ignoring Load Capacity: It’s crucial to consider the weight that the joints will need to support. Using joints that are not rated for the expected load can lead to failure and instability, compromising the safety and functionality of the chair.
  • Choosing Incompatible Joint Types: Different types of joints have specific strengths and weaknesses. For example, using butt joints in high-stress areas may not provide the same durability as mortise and tenon joints, leading to structural issues over time.
  • Neglecting Wood Movement: Wood naturally expands and contracts with changes in humidity and temperature. Failing to account for this movement when selecting joints can cause cracking or loosening, which ultimately affects the chair’s integrity.
  • Overlooking Joint Reinforcement: Some joints may require additional reinforcement, such as dowels or screws, to enhance their strength. Not incorporating these reinforcements can result in weak joints that may not withstand regular use.
  • Failing to Test Joint Fit: A proper fit is essential for the effectiveness of any joint. Rushing this process can lead to gaps or misalignments that will compromise the overall strength and appearance of the chair.
  • Disregarding Aesthetics: While function is critical, the aesthetic appeal of the joints should not be overlooked. Choosing joints that clash with the chair’s design can detract from its overall look and may lead to dissatisfaction with the final product.
